How to prevent dampness at the construction stage:

  • When building a cellar in a private house or garage, do not use bricks and porous materials (foam and expanded clay blocks, shell rock). best material for walls and floors - this is concrete;
  • Spend construction works in summer in dry weather to prevent groundwater from entering the pit;
  • Make waterproofing walls and floors;
  • Take care of ventilation. Properly organized air exchange will prevent the appearance of condensate on the walls and the appearance of mold;
  • Pay attention to the groundwater level, if there is a risk of flooding, make an external or internal drainage system.

If groundwater does not rise above floor level, then bitumen or heated mastic can be used to waterproof the basement.

After being applied to the walls and ceiling, the materials polymerize and form on the surface protective film. A more reliable method of protection is penetrating waterproofing.

The material impregnates the walls, while changing their structure. Penetrating insulation reliably plugs all microcracks, makes concrete more frost-resistant and strong.

There is also membrane-type waterproofing based on polymers. After application, the material transforms into a membrane that is impermeable to water.

Correctly organized ventilation in the basement it consists of an exhaust duct and supply openings.

The exhaust duct is installed in one of the corners of the room, on the ceiling or on the top of the wall.

The upper end of the pipe is located 0.5 meters above the ridge part of the roof. The air duct is installed strictly vertically, in order to reduce the amount of condensate, its outer part should be insulated.

Fresh air is supplied through the supply opening to the basement, the air duct is installed in the corner opposite from the hood.

Moreover, the lower part of the channel should be located 30 cm from the floor. The supply and exhaust openings are closed mosquito net. Such ventilation works under the influence of natural traction force.

Fresh air enters the lower part of the cellar, gradually warms up, rises and is removed through the exhaust vent.

The best time to drain a basement in a house or garage is summer. Old stocks have almost come to an end, and the period of new blanks has not yet begun.

Previously, the basement is completely freed from stocks of fruits, vegetables and conservation. It is also necessary to dismantle and remove all structures intended for storing supplies.

The doors to the room should be left open for several days, thanks to which the basement can be quickly dried from the settled condensate.

While the room is ventilated, take care of the structures taken out of the basement. Wooden shelves need to be dried in the sun and rinsed soapy water.

In conclusion, the tree is covered with a layer of whitewash with the addition blue vitriol. To destroy mold, you can burn the structures with a blowtorch.

Metal elements also need to be dried, then cleaned of rust and painted.

After airing the basement, the walls and floor are cleaned of debris and treated with a solution of potassium permanganate.

To finally destroy the mold and larvae harmful insects, the basement after airing is recommended to be fumigated with special smoke bombs with sulfur.

You can buy them in stores selling agricultural equipment.

Drainage system device

With a high level of groundwater, it is necessary to take care of the device during the construction of the basement drainage system.

If this is not done, then the subfloor will periodically be subjected to flooding. The most commonly used external drainage system, it can be built around an already finished building.

The main difficulty is that you will have to dig out the foundation around the entire perimeter of the building. If this is not possible, it is better to settle for more accessible internal drainage.

The basis of the drainage is a perforated pipe, through the holes of which groundwater and precipitation will seep. The pipe is laid at the level of the sole along the entire perimeter of the basement.

Keep in mind, internal drainage does not guarantee a 100% result. In addition, after the completion of all work, the basement will be at least 30 cm lower.

Therefore, this method is resorted to only as a last resort.

Internal drainage device:

  1. Dry the basement well after groundwater penetration;
  2. Waterproof walls, preferably with penetrating materials. As a last resort, use liquid rubber;
  3. Dismantle the finished floor (if any) and pour on base plate a layer of rubble;
  4. Lay perforated pipes on top of the crushed stone pillow and lead them outside the basement into a well to collect water;
  5. Lay a layer of insulating material on a crushed stone pillow and make concrete screed. This will be the new floor.

External drainage device:

  1. After removing the formwork, cover the foundation with hydro insulating materials;
  2. Dig a drainage trench around the foundation. The ditch should be located under a slope to the place of water collection (drainage well);
  3. Dig up drainage well. It should be at a distance no further than 10-15 cm from the cellar. Strengthen the walls of the well casing pipe 300 mm in diameter and at least 3 m deep;
  4. Make a trench for the pipe connecting the drainage and catchment well;
  5. Place on the bottom drainage trench geotextile and pour a layer of gravel;
  6. Lay down drainage pipes, cover with gravel and overlap with geotextile edges;
  7. Connect the drainage catchment well with a pipe;
  8. Fill the trenches with the previously selected soil.

Construction work to be carried out better in summer. If the basement is located on a site with loose soils, then the walls of the trench must first be strengthened.

How to find the source of moisture

It is necessary to drain the basement if:

  • Moisture drips on the walls and ceiling. To establish the reason why water appears in the basement, you can conduct a simple experiment. Glue a piece of polyethylene 30x30cm onto a previously dried surface area, reinforcing the edges with a sealant. Check the piece after a couple of days. If droplets appear under the polyethylene, then the water comes from the foundation, and if from above (and the place under the polyethylene is dry), then the reason is the improper drying of the walls or their poor insulation from the outside.
  • The walls are heated if the blind area is from external walls the basement is made without a slope, or the concrete is cracked. That is why, in rainy or snowy weather, liquid accumulates there, seeps down the wall and forms wet spots inside on the walls, and water can cover the floor.

  • Liquid can seep into the cellar if the house does not have a roof drainage system or is faulty. Flowing close to the walls rain water get into the storage.
  • Dense shrubs and shady trees growing in close proximity to basement, prevent normal soil ventilation and moisture stagnation.
  • Water in the cellar may appear due to a malfunction of the water supply system if the pipes are under the floor.
  • Dampness can increase with the destruction of waterproofing in an underground room.

Important! It is better to focus on eliminating not the consequences, but the causes of flooding.

Air dryers

To quickly dry a room with a large perimeter, special dehumidifiers will come to the rescue. These devices will allow you to dry and maintain the storage in good condition.

Important! The most relevant dehumidifiers for large-sized vegetable stores or cellars large area. You can buy them in any hardware store. It is better to ask the consultant, explaining the pressing problems of your storage.

The principle of operation is that the air, passing through the dryer, is cooled, and the liquid settles in a special receiver, after which it drops into a sump. The feature is not in heating, but in cooling the air. Modern appliances work on the basis of freon, like refrigerators or air conditioners.

How to isolate the cellar from moisture

Proper waterproofing of the cellar from groundwater guarantees protection against moisture penetration inside through the foundation of the room. There are several types of insulation.

  • Coating. Processing with hard bitumen or mastic of the internal and external walls of the foundation with a brush.
  • Okleyechnaya. It is carried out with rolled insulating materials like roofing material. The main disadvantage of operation is the presence of joints.

  • Plaster. Processing of all foundation surfaces with polymer cement compositions, which seals all cracks and holes in the blocks.
  • Bulk. flooring two-component formulations based on cement and sand (screenings, crushed stone). Filling provides for the complete filling of the floor area so that there are no gaps or untreated places.

Disinfection and air exchange

To disinfect the premises, the walls are whitewashed with slaked lime or chalk, adding vitriol (100 g per 10 l of water) to it.

There is another way to use lime: in the basement, pour into a large container quicklime, counting 1.5 kg per 5 m³ of the basement, and fill it with water, no need to stir. You must immediately leave the cellar so as not to inhale the harmful vapors of lime. After 2-3 weeks, this procedure is repeated.

In order to avoid dampness in the cellar, it is necessary to establish good air exchange.

For this, ventilation is done using two pipes with a diameter of 12-16 cm, it depends on the volume of the basement than more basement, the larger the diameter of the pipes must be taken. They are laid in different corners of the cellar so that one pipe is inlet and lets in flows. fresh air into the room, the other - exhaust, removed the musty air from the basement to the outside. Each pipe must have a valve to regulate the flow of air into the cellar, for example, if it is damp and rainy outside, it is better to cover supply pipe so that damp air does not enter the basement. How to dry a cellar

Vegetables, laying in the basement, must first be dried, freed from dirt, so they will last longer and better, and there will be less dampness in the basement. If suddenly, for unknown reasons, your basement has become damp, dry the wet cellar in one of the following ways.

First of all, you can dry the basement so old folk way like using candles. The ventilation pipe is extended so that it is at a distance of 15-20 cm from the basement floor, and a lit candle is placed under it in some container. Next, paper is set on fire in the pipe in order to initially create thrust, which will then be maintained by the flame of a candle. When the candle burns out, it is replaced with a new one. In this way, a small basement can be dried in 3-4 days.

Another proven one involves using an old metal bucket. It is placed in the middle of the cellar and a fire is made in it, supporting it until the basement is completely dry. Hot air quickly displaces musty, damp air from the basement. In addition, smoke perfectly disinfects the room - it destroys mold on the walls and evicts various unnecessary insects for a long time.

Storage floor structure

The main cause of waterlogging of the cellar are closely spaced groundwater. The initial competent floor device will prevent the problem excessive moisture in the basement. There are several ways to install a waterproofing floor.

  • Most often, the floor remains earthen. Water from the lower layers through the capillaries penetrates the floor surface. To prevent the need to dry the cellar from dampness, the earthen floor is leveled, rammed and covered with a dense film or roofing material. To protect the coating from tearing or breaking, apply wooden shields (possible reasons pavement violations: foot pressure, installation of boxes with sharp corners, inadvertent displacement of heavy objects).
  • An earthen floor can be reinforced with clay padding, that is, covering the entire floor with a compacted mixture of clay and sand. This operation, which allows you to dry the basement by building a natural barrier to the exit of moisture, is carried out in four steps:
  1. One layer of crushed stone or broken brick, and fill the space between the stones with a thick mixture of clay with the addition of sand (clay is taken with a good percentage of fat content, and the floor level should rise by 15 cm after pouring).
  2. The clay is rammed very tightly.
  3. Scatter sand on the compacted floor and rub it. The excess is removed with a broom and a scoop.
  4. The created clay floor must be well dried for two to four weeks.
  • The most profitable way to improve the waterproofing of the floor and avoid the regular drying of the cellar is to make it concrete and with a good drainage system. True, this is the most expensive method, requiring special knowledge and skills.

If, after all the manipulations with the floor, the level of humidity in the basement or garage drops significantly, then you will no longer need to worry about how to dry the cellar from dampness every year (especially during the spring rise of groundwater).

Dehumidification of a ventilated basement

In the basement of any type, a number of works will have to be carried out, but first it is necessary to remove the stocks stored there, dismantled structures (shelves, racks, decks), storage containers (boxes, boxes, barrels) from the cellar. All wood structures must be dried in the sun and treated with a 5-10% solution of copper sulfate, regardless of whether they have been damaged by pathogenic microflora.
The second step is to whitewash the walls with a double layer of lime.

  • The lime is diluted so that the solution does not drain from the paint brush (you can add a 5-8% solution of copper sulphate).
  • Divide the lime mash into two equal parts.
  • The first part, with the help of a paint brush, is spaced in the corners of the cellar and thrown with effort on the walls (you can also on the ceiling), without trying to get flat surface but without forgetting about safety.
  • A day later, the second part of the solution is also smeared on the walls.

End result on the third day internal surfaces cellars become porous and bumpy. Moisture in the form of condensate is not retained on them, as lime takes water into itself. As soon as it dries upper layer lime, it is worth starting to dry the basement.

Cellar drying scheme with ventilation

1. Check if the ventilation is properly arranged (if the defects are not corrected, the cellar will have to be dried again, almost a couple of days after the drying procedure).

2. Check the cleanliness of the ventilation ducts or pipes (remove all dirt, mold or moss).

3. Strengthen the air ventilation process:

  • Installing the fan exhaust pipe. At open doors and hatches, the cellar will dry out (depending on the amount of accumulated moisture and weather conditions) in the range from 3 to 10 days.
  • Organization of ventilation enhancement using a small heating device (candle, dry alcohol tablet, alcohol burner). To do this, increase the ventilation pipe above the ceiling so that it can be substituted under it a heating element on a non-flammable base. Warm air will increase circulation and speed up the drying of the basement.


4. Warm up the cellar, if forced ventilation failed to dry out the basement. The process of drying by heating is carried out in stages:

  • We take a metal bucket (preferably not new).
  • We make a lot of holes in it, both in the walls and at the bottom.
  • falling asleep charcoal almost to the top of the container.
  • We kindle the contents of the bucket and wait for a steady burning.
  • We lower a bucket of coal inside the cellar on a leash (the bucket should hang in the immediate vicinity of the bottom of the storage and a refractory substrate should be placed under it).
  • We close the cellar lid tightly (as tightly as possible so that the smoke goes into the ventilation).
  • We periodically open the manhole cover to let oxygen into the room to be dried or increase ventilation with a vacuum cleaner through the supply pipe.
  • We take out a bucket with burnt coals.
  • Seal the lid tightly for three to four days.
  • We ventilate the dried and disinfected cellar.

Do not forget that the decision on how to dry the cellar must be safe both for those who warm up and for the room itself. Combustion is always fire, smoke, carbon monoxide.

With this method of draining the basement, the bucket can be replaced with other heating devices. A small stove is quite suitable - a potbelly stove, heat gun with good power (more than 3 kW), serviceable kerogas, gas-burner(Caution - open fire).

Drying the cellar without ventilation

A cellar that is not equipped with ventilation naturally accumulates dampness. Here the question arises: how to dry the cellar without ventilation and at the same time not harm health with smoke or carbon monoxide? The answer is obvious - it is impossible to do. We'll have to install at least the simplest ventilation.

Prior to the installation of ventilation ducts, moisture can be collected in the basement by several simple ways. This will require materials high level hygroscopicity:

  1. Sawdust - regularly change wet to dry.
  2. Calcium chloride - place around the perimeter and in the center of the cellar (you can ignite, not forgetting that it is caustic, and use it many times).
  3. Slaked lime - spread along the walls and on the shelves.
  4. Ordinary thick cardboard from furniture packaging or boxes - lay out dry and change when wet.

Ways to combat pathogenic microorganisms

Excess moisture, not dried in time in the cellar, leads to the mass development of harmful microorganisms. All kinds of molds and fungi multiply intensively and cause harm, like everyone else. wooden structures, and stored in open form products. Spores of harmful microflora have a very detrimental effect on a person in an infected basement.
There are the following available funds to combat pathogenic microorganisms:

  • Quicklime (set a barrel of lime in the ratio of 3 kilograms of dry lime per 1 cubic meter of volume, fill it with water, leave the room, seal the basement, ventilate it in two days).
  • Sulfur checker (you must first take out metal objects from the cellar or cover them with a layer of grease. Install the checker on a fireproof stand, set fire to the wick, trying not to inhale smoke, quickly leave the room to be treated, close the hatch and ventilation tightly, ventilate every other day for a day).
